Merge pull request #548 from marckleinebudde/workflow-debian-experimental
github-actions: add debian:experimentalpull/549/head
commit
95fe6522c6
|
|
@ -17,18 +17,21 @@ jobs:
|
||||||
- "debian:stable-slim"
|
- "debian:stable-slim"
|
||||||
- "debian:testing-slim"
|
- "debian:testing-slim"
|
||||||
- "debian:unstable-slim"
|
- "debian:unstable-slim"
|
||||||
|
- "debian:experimental"
|
||||||
|
|
||||||
steps:
|
steps:
|
||||||
- uses: actions/checkout@v4
|
- uses: actions/checkout@v4
|
||||||
|
|
||||||
- name: Prepare ${{ matrix.release }} container
|
- name: Prepare ${{ matrix.release }} container
|
||||||
|
env:
|
||||||
|
release: ${{ matrix.release == 'debian:experimental' && '-t experimental' || '' }}
|
||||||
run: |
|
run: |
|
||||||
podman version
|
podman version
|
||||||
podman run --name stable -di --userns=keep-id:uid=1000,gid=1000 -v "$PWD":/home -w /home ${{ matrix.release }} bash
|
podman run --name stable -di --userns=keep-id:uid=1000,gid=1000 -v "$PWD":/home -w /home ${{ matrix.release }} bash
|
||||||
podman exec -i stable uname -a
|
podman exec -i stable uname -a
|
||||||
podman exec -i stable id
|
podman exec -i stable id
|
||||||
podman exec -i -u root stable apt update
|
podman exec -i -u root stable apt update
|
||||||
podman exec -e DEBIAN_FRONTEND='noninteractive' -i -u root stable apt install -o APT::Install-Suggests=false -qy \
|
podman exec -e DEBIAN_FRONTEND='noninteractive' -i -u root stable apt install -o APT::Install-Suggests=false -qy ${release} \
|
||||||
clang \
|
clang \
|
||||||
cmake \
|
cmake \
|
||||||
gcc \
|
gcc \
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ue